To mark the publication of Galatea, a brand-new short story from the internationally bestselling author of The Song of Achilles and Circe

Spend an evening with award-winning author Madeline Miller as she celebrates the publication of her enchanting new short story that boldly reimagines the myth of Pygmalion and Galatea.

In Ancient Greece, a skilled marble sculptor has been blessed by a goddess who has given his masterpiece – the most beautiful woman the town has ever seen – the gift of life. Now his wife, he expects Galatea to please him, to be obedience and humility personified. But she has desires of her own, and yearns for independence.

In a desperate bid by her obsessive husband to keep Galatea under control, she is locked away under the constant supervision of doctors and nurses. But with a daughter to rescue, she is determined to break free, whatever the cost...

In conversation for this virtual event, Madeline will explore the inspiration behind her new story and how it feels to return to the realm of Ancient Greek mythology. An expert in classical history, languages, and literature, she will share her researching and writing process, how she has been fascinated by Homer since childhood, along with what it felt like to have her novel The Song of Achilles become a viral TikTok sensation 9 years after publication.
